Huntsville housing market: Growth drivers
Huntsville is undergoing a significant shift in the real estate sector, driven by several factors. They are:
- Resilient economy: Many professional and business services made the city the largest economic hub, increasing demand for properties.
- Aerospace industries: Companies like Redstone Arsenal are discovering ambitious projects, creating an influx of talented professionals to the city.
- Potential job market: Economic and scientific progress demands a skilled workforce, contributing to population growth and housing needs.
- MidCity District: Pedestrian-friendly districts were developed to include residential spaces, retail stores, restaurants and green areas, attracting potential buyers.
Huntsville housing & rental trends July 2025
Metric | Value |
---|---|
Median home sale price | $349,000 |
Year-over-Year home price change | +1.7% |
Average rent | $1,359 |
National average rent | $2,072 |
Year-over-Year rent change | -0.8% |
Homes sold | 312 |
Average days on market | 42 days |
Median sale price vs. National average | 21% lower |
Overall cost of living vs. National average | 9% lower |
Buyers looking to move out of Huntsville | 39% (May– Jul 2025) |
Buyers looking to stay in Huntsville | 61% (May–Jul 2025) |
Source: Redfin, Zillow
People are moving to Huntsville from
# | Inbound Metros | Net inflow May '25 - Jul '25 |
---|---|---|
1 | Birmingham, AL | 446 |
2 | Anniston, AL | 350 |
3 | Los Angeles, CA | 185 |
4 | Washington, DC | 185 |
5 | Atlanta, GA | 183 |
6 | Seattle, WA | 108 |
7 | Chicago, IL | 88 |
8 | Nashville, TN | 71 |
9 | New Orleans, LA | 70 |
10 | Detroit, MI | 55 |
Source: Redfin
